The WHAS Crusade for Children is steeped in local tradition. From the very beginning, founding fathers determined that donations stay here in our communities.

The same is true for the Crusade’s tradition of highlighting local talent. In 1984 Sleepy Marlin celebrated 50 years in show business at a special concert with his sons. In 2010, those sons known as the Marlins headlined the WHAS Crusade for Children, completing an entertaining cycle that was started when their father Sleepy performed on the Crusade 50 years before.
